Joanna Murray-Smith's new production of Honour opens at Wyndham's Theatre starring Dame Diana Rigg, Martin Jarvis, Natascha McElhone and Georgina Rich.
Honour is a funny and poignant exploration of a mature marriage under threat, describing the moving balance of power with astonishing accuracy and honesty.
Diana Rigg plays Honor, the wife of distinguished television journalist George, for whom she sacrificed her own promising literary career. The arrival of a young and ambitious journalist Claudia to interview George ignites a crisis that precipitates both unforeseen consequences and equally surprising resolutions, affecting both the couple and their grown-up daughter Sophie.

Access Wheelchair access is through a side entrance to the right of the main entrance on Charing Cross Road - ask a member of staff to open this for you.
There is space for 2 wheelchair users and one companion and transfer seating is available to aisle seats in the stalls. There is not enough space for motorised wheelchairs or scooters. Each wheelchair user must bring a non-disabled companion.
Guide dogs are allowed into the auditorium and staff are available to dog sit.
